Former U.S. commander: Fixing Middle East will take years

Gen. John Abizaid, former commander of the U.S. Central Command in the Middle East, told a Carson City Lion's Club dinner Thursday it will be years before the situation in that part of the world is stable. Full Article at NevadaAppeal.com
